Product Overview

Category

The 1.5SMC36CA-E3/9AT belongs to the category of TVS (Transient Voltage Suppressor) diodes.

Use

It is used for surge protection in electronic circuits, providing a high level of protection against transient voltage events.

Characteristics

  • High surge capability
  • Low clamping voltage
  • Fast response time
  • RoHS compliant

Package

The 1.5SMC36CA-E3/9AT is available in a DO-214AB (SMC) package.

Packaging/Quantity

It is typically packaged in reels and available in quantities suitable for production needs.

Specifications

  • Peak Pulse Power: 1500W
  • Breakdown Voltage: 36V
  • Maximum Clamping Voltage: 58.1V
  • Operating Temperature Range: -55°C to +150°C
  • Reverse Standoff Voltage: 30.8V
  • Reverse Leakage Current: 1µA

Working Principles

When a transient voltage event occurs, the 1.5SMC36CA-E3/9AT rapidly conducts current to divert the excess energy away from the protected circuit, thus limiting the voltage across the circuit.
